Decodeing a truck.

I found a 76 f250 with a code of F25YGBxxxxxx that I may use as a donor truck for my 1966 f100

I know it has an FE motor and a NP435 transmission, but I can't tell if its a 360 or 390, and if the NP435 is a granny box or not. the owner doesn't know, it runs but the brakes are bad, so can't drive it.

Any able to tell from the codes, or know what would be in one?

Originally Posted by 66beater
I found a 76 f250 with a code of F25YGBxxxxxx that I may use as a donor truck for my 1966 f100

I know it has an FE motor and a NP435 transmission, but I can't tell if its a 360 or 390, and if the NP435 is a granny box or not. the owner doesn't know, it runs but the brakes are bad, so can't drive it.

Any able to tell from the codes, or know what would be in one?
F25 = F250
Y = 360 FE (H is a 390)

NP435 = New Process, 4 speed, usually a granny 1st.
